Abstract

We demonstrated an active feed-forward method for compensating the relative phase drifts of fiber optical amplifiers. The frequency drifts of relative phase noise were well controlled in a variation range from ± 15 Hz of free-running, to approximately ± 1.5 Hz between the amplifier input and output. Coherent combination of two femtosecond fiber chirped-pulse amplifiers seeded by a Ti:S comb oscillator was achieved, which would benefit frequency comb combination to achieve high accuracy and high power.
